Adivi Sesh opens up on Dacoit’s box office clash with Yash’s Toxic: ‘Have made a career being the underdog’ | Exclusive
Adivi Sesh’s Dacoit is set to hit theaters on the same day as Yash’s Toxic – March 19, 2026. The actor shares insights about the upcoming clash and the film.
Adivi Sesh’s bilingual film, *Dacoit*, was announced over a year ago, originally planned for a December release. However, an injury led to a postponed shooting schedule. Now, the release is slated for March 2026, coinciding with the release of Yash’s much-anticipated film, *Toxic*. In an exclusive chat, Sesh discusses the delay, the strategic release date, and his calmness about the box office competition.
Addressing the Delay of Dacoit
The production of *Dacoit* will extend nearly two years by its release. On this lengthy timeline, Sesh shares, “I tend to take my time with films. Previously, I wasn’t well-known, so the timing didn’t matter. After *Major*, some thought the delays were due to Covid-19. My process usually takes around two years, but this time an injury required additional healing time.”
*Dacoit* was initially set for a December 25 release, but due to the injury, the new date poses an intriguing box office challenge alongside Yash’s *Toxic* on March 19, 2026, a date that also coincides with Ugadi.
‘Clash is More of a Media Narrative’
When discussing the release clash, Sesh remarks, “Films released on the same day can succeed together. I recall how *Lagaan* and *Gadar* both released on the same date and each became classics. The media often exaggerates these rivalries. Ultimately, audiences want to enjoy a good movie.”
He recalls his own past experience, noting, “My film *Major* succeeded even when clashing with *Samrat Prithviraj*. If a film resonates, it will connect with its audience.” With Ugadi, Gudi Padwa, and Eid aligning on that weekend, he sees it as a festive opportunity.
Despite downplaying the competition, Sesh acknowledges the significance of facing off against *Toxic*, one of the year’s most awaited films featuring Yash. Reflecting on being an underdog, he recalls the 2018 battle between *KGF* and Shah Rukh Khan’s *Zero*, stating, “*KGF* was an underdog and it reshaped perceptions. I take pride in being an underdog myself.”
On Dacoit’s Bilingual Nature
Sesh reveals they considered shifting the release date but ultimately decided that launching on Ugadi could maximize audience reach. He comments, “*Dacoit* is genuine to both Hindi and Telugu, as scenes were filmed in both languages. The timing coincides with significant celebrations, creating an ideal premiere context.”
Filming in two languages presents challenges; Sesh emphasizes the importance of cultural authenticity. “We strive to ensure the films resonate in their native languages, focusing on accurate humor and context,” he explains.
Directed by Shaneil Deo, *Dacoit* stars Anurag Kashyap, Prakash Raj, along with Sesh and Mrunal Thakur. On the other hand, *Toxic*, directed by Geetu Mohandas, features Yash alongside stars like Tovino Thomas and Nayanthara. Both films are set to premiere on March 19, 2026.
